Buscar

Arquitetura de Computadores

17.193 materiais

71.098 seguidores

O que é?

Esta disciplina é o estudo da organização e funcionamento dos sistemas computacionais. Ela abrange desde os componentes físicos, como processadores, memória e dispositivos de entrada e saída, até os aspectos lógicos, como a arquitetura de instruções, a organização de dados e a comunicação entre os componentes. A Arquitetura de Computadores é fundamental para entender como os computadores funcionam e como eles podem ser projetados e otimizados para atender às necessidades específicas de diferentes aplicações.
Ela é uma disciplina interdisciplinar, que combina conceitos de eletrônica, matemática, física e ciência da computação. Seu objetivo é fornecer uma compreensão abrangente dos sistemas computacionais, desde os níveis mais baixos, como a eletrônica digital, até os níveis mais altos, como a programação de software. Esta disciplina é essencial para qualquer pessoa que trabalhe com computadores, desde programadores e engenheiros de software até engenheiros de hardware e cientistas de dados.

Por que estudar essa disciplina?

A importância da Arquitetura de Computadores é evidente em todos os aspectos da vida moderna. Desde a computação pessoal até a computação em nuvem, passando pela inteligência artificial e pela internet das coisas, esta disciplina é a base sobre a qual se erguem todos os sistemas computacionais. Ela é fundamental para entender como os computadores funcionam e como eles podem ser projetados e otimizados para atender às necessidades específicas de diferentes aplicações.
Na indústria de tecnologia, a Arquitetura de Computadores é crucial para o desenvolvimento de novos produtos e tecnologias. Ela permite que os engenheiros de hardware projetem sistemas mais eficientes e poderosos, enquanto os engenheiros de software criam programas mais rápidos e eficientes. Além disso, ela é essencial para a segurança cibernética, permitindo que os especialistas em segurança compreendam as vulnerabilidades dos sistemas e desenvolvam soluções para protegê-los contra ataques.
Na academia, a Arquitetura de Computadores é uma disciplina fundamental para a formação de profissionais em ciência da computação, engenharia de computação e outras áreas relacionadas. Ela fornece uma base sólida para o estudo de outras disciplinas, como inteligência artificial, redes de computadores e sistemas operacionais. Além disso, ela é essencial para a pesquisa em áreas como computação quântica, computação neuromórfica e outras tecnologias emergentes.
Na vida cotidiana, a Arquitetura de Computadores é presente em todos os aspectos da tecnologia moderna. Desde smartphones e laptops até sistemas de entretenimento doméstico e dispositivos de IoT, todos os sistemas computacionais são projetados com base nos princípios da Arquitetura de Computadores. Ela é a base sobre a qual se erguem as tecnologias que moldam o mundo em que vivemos.

Conteúdo gerado por IA
Estamos aprimorando nossas páginas com Inteligência Artificial e trabalhando para garantir que as informações sejam corretas e úteis para você.

Materiais populares

Perguntas populares

O que se estuda na disciplina?

CheckIconEletrônica Digital
CheckIconOrganização de computadores
CheckIconArquitetura de Instruções
CheckIconMemória
CheckIconDispositivos de entrada e saída
CheckIconComunicação entre Componentes
CheckIconSistemas Multiprocessados
CheckIconSistemas distribuídos

Áreas do conhecimento

A Arquitetura de Computadores é uma disciplina ampla, que abrange diversos aspectos dos sistemas computacionais. Ela é composta por várias áreas, cada uma com suas características e aplicações únicas. A Eletrônica Digital é uma das áreas fundamentais da Arquitetura de Computadores, que estuda os circuitos digitais e a lógica booleana. Ela é essencial para entender como os computadores processam informações e como os componentes eletrônicos são projetados.
A Organização de Computadores é outra área importante, que estuda a organização dos componentes de hardware e software em um sistema computacional. Ela abrange desde a organização da memória e dos dispositivos de entrada e saída até a comunicação entre os componentes. A Arquitetura de Instruções é uma área que estuda a arquitetura dos processadores e a organização das instruções de máquina.
A Memória é uma área que estuda a organização e o funcionamento da memória em um sistema computacional. Ela abrange desde a memória cache até a memória principal e a memória secundária. Os Dispositivos de Entrada e Saída são outra área importante, que estuda os dispositivos que permitem a interação entre o usuário e o sistema computacional, como teclados, mouses e monitores.
A Comunicação entre Componentes é uma área que estuda como os componentes de um sistema computacional se comunicam entre si. Ela abrange desde a comunicação entre processadores em sistemas multiprocessados até a comunicação entre sistemas em sistemas distribuídos. Os Sistemas Multiprocessados são outra área importante, que estuda sistemas com vários processadores trabalhando juntos para executar tarefas. Os Sistemas Distribuídos são uma área que estuda sistemas compostos por vários computadores interconectados, que trabalham juntos para executar tarefas.

Conteúdo gerado por IA
Estamos aprimorando nossas páginas com Inteligência Artificial e trabalhando para garantir que as informações sejam corretas e úteis para você.

Como estudar Arquitetura de Computadores?

O estudo da Arquitetura de Computadores requer uma compreensão sólida dos conceitos fundamentais da eletrônica digital e da matemática. É importante ter uma base sólida em álgebra booleana, lógica proposicional e teoria dos conjuntos. Além disso, é importante ter uma compreensão básica de linguagens de programação, como C e Assembly.
O estudo da Arquitetura de Computadores geralmente começa com uma introdução aos conceitos básicos de eletrônica digital, como portas lógicas, circuitos combinacionais e circuitos sequenciais. Em seguida, os alunos aprendem sobre a organização de computadores, incluindo a arquitetura de instruções, a organização da memória e dos dispositivos de entrada e saída.
Os alunos também aprendem sobre a comunicação entre componentes, incluindo a comunicação entre processadores em sistemas multiprocessados e a comunicação entre sistemas em sistemas distribuídos. Além disso, os alunos aprendem sobre sistemas operacionais e linguagens de programação, incluindo C e Assembly.
A prática é fundamental para o estudo da Arquitetura de Computadores. Os alunos devem trabalhar em projetos práticos, como a construção de circuitos digitais simples, a programação de microcontroladores e a implementação de algoritmos em Assembly. Além disso, os alunos devem trabalhar em projetos de equipe, como a construção de sistemas multiprocessados e sistemas distribuídos.
A leitura de livros e artigos científicos é uma parte importante do estudo da Arquitetura de Computadores. Os alunos devem ler livros sobre eletrônica digital, organização de computadores, arquitetura de instruções e sistemas operacionais. Além disso, os alunos devem ler artigos científicos sobre tópicos específicos da Arquitetura de Computadores, como sistemas multiprocessados e sistemas distribuídos.
Finalmente, é importante que os alunos estejam atualizados com as últimas tendências e tecnologias em Arquitetura de Computadores. Eles devem ler artigos e livros sobre tecnologias emergentes, como computação quântica e computação neuromórfica, e estar cientes das últimas tendências em sistemas distribuídos e computação em nuvem.

Aplicações na prática

A Arquitetura de Computadores é uma disciplina fundamental para a criação e otimização de sistemas computacionais em todas as áreas da vida moderna. Ela é aplicada em uma ampla variedade de áreas, incluindo ciência da computação, engenharia de computação, inteligência artificial, redes de computadores, sistemas operacionais, segurança cibernética e muitas outras.
Na indústria de tecnologia, a Arquitetura de Computadores é aplicada no desenvolvimento de novos produtos e tecnologias. Ela é usada para projetar sistemas mais eficientes e poderosos, permitindo que os engenheiros de hardware criem componentes mais avançados e os engenheiros de software criem programas mais rápidos e eficientes. Além disso, ela é essencial para a segurança cibernética, permitindo que os especialistas em segurança compreendam as vulnerabilidades dos sistemas e desenvolvam soluções para protegê-los contra ataques.
Na academia, a Arquitetura de Computadores é aplicada no ensino e na pesquisa em ciência da computação, engenharia de computação e outras áreas relacionadas. Ela é usada para formar profissionais em áreas como inteligência artificial, redes de computadores e sistemas operacionais. Além disso, ela é essencial para a pesquisa em áreas como computação quântica, computação neuromórfica e outras tecnologias emergentes.
Na vida cotidiana, a Arquitetura de Computadores é presente em todos os aspectos da tecnologia moderna. Desde smartphones e laptops até sistemas de entretenimento doméstico e dispositivos de IoT, todos os sistemas computacionais são projetados com base nos princípios da Arquitetura de Computadores. Ela é a base sobre a qual se erguem as tecnologias que moldam o mundo em que vivemos.

Conteúdo gerado por IA
Estamos aprimorando nossas páginas com Inteligência Artificial e trabalhando para garantir que as informações sejam corretas e úteis para você.

Materiais enviados recentes

Perguntas enviadas recentemente